Apply for the Mohamed bin Zayed Species Conservation Fund Grant 2026 (Up to $25,000)

Applications are now open for the Mohamed bin Zayed Species Conservation Fund, a global grant programme supporting practical, field-based initiatives aimed at safeguarding threatened species worldwide.

The fund focuses on empowering conservation practitioners, researchers, and grassroots actors working directly to prevent species extinction through targeted local action.

About the Grant

The initiative provides financial assistance to projects dedicated to conserving individual threatened species, particularly those facing urgent survival risks. Rather than supporting broad ecosystem research, the programme prioritizes hands-on conservation activities that deliver measurable impact on the ground.

Funding Details

  • Maximum Grant Amount: USD 25,000
  • Project Type: Small-scale, high-impact conservation initiatives
  • Geographic Scope: Global
  • Funding Focus: Direct species protection and recovery actions

The grant is designed to support interventions where modest funding can create meaningful conservation outcomes.

Eligible Project Focus

Projects should:

  • Target a single species listed as:
    • Endangered
    • Critically Endangered
    • Data Deficient
      on the IUCN Red List.
  • Implement direct conservation action in natural habitats.
  • Address immediate threats affecting species survival.
  • Demonstrate tangible conservation results beyond academic research.

Ineligible Activities

Funding will not support:

  • General organizational operating costs
  • Retrospective funding requests
  • Projects lacking a clear species-specific focus
  • Broad ecosystem or multi-species programmes without targeted intervention

Eligibility Criteria
Who Can Apply?

The call welcomes applications from:

- Conservation practitioners and researchers worldwide

- Independent conservationists and grassroots organizations

- Community-based conservation leaders

- Government employees proposing independent initiatives

- Nationality restrictions do not apply, encouraging diverse global participation.
